Key Features of a High-Performance Cutting System

When evaluating industry-leading tube cutting solutions, several mechanical and software features demand attention. The most critical is the cutting head mechanism. Look for machines with laser or CNC-controlled blade systems that adapt to varying wall thicknesses. These systems automatically adjust cutting speed and pressure, which prevents tube deformation and extends blade life.

Equally important is the material handling capability. A top-tier Automatic Cutting Machine Tube incorporates a zero-scrap loading system and an intelligent sorting mechanism. This feature, known as multi-station loading, allows for continuous operation without stopping for manual reloading. You should also assess the control interface: user-friendly PLC systems with touchscreen dashboards reduce operator training time. These systems often include preset libraries for common tube profiles, which directly correlates to faster job changeovers.

Frequently Asked Questions About Tube Fabrication Equipment

Q: What is the maximum tube diameter an automatic machine can handle?

A: Industrial models typically accommodate a diameter range from 10mm to 220mm. Always verify the specific capacity of the Automatic Cutting Machine Tube you are considering, as heavy-duty variants exist for structural piping.

Q: How does the machine handle different materials without tool change?

A: Modern machines utilize servo-controlled cutting force. The programmable logic controller (PLC) stores parameters for materials like stainless steel, copper, and titanium. Switching materials requires only a profile selection from the menu, with the machine automatically adjusting feed rates.
